Born in 1912, Frantisek Emler was a graduate of the Academy of Fine Arts in Prague and a student of professor Otakar Nejedlý. Emler became a graphic artist, draftsman, illustrator and set designer. His work was influenced by the work of old masters and foreign trips to Italy and France. Frantisek Emler's work has been represented in the collections of the National Gallery, the Gallery of the Capital City of Prague, and more.
